Logistics Manager Salary in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ma

The median logistics manager salary in Oklahoma City, OK is $86,733 per year, which is 12% below the national median and 2.3% above the Oklahoma state average.

Logistics Manager Salary in Oklahoma City by Experience

In Oklahoma City, an entry-level logistics manager earns around $54,560, while experienced professionals earn up to $130,240 per year. The local cost of living index is 88% of the national average.

Entry Level (0-2 yrs)
$54,560
$-7,440 vs national
Mid Level (3-7 yrs)
$88,000
$-12,000 vs national
Senior Level (8+ yrs)
$130,240
$-17,760 vs national

Salary Percentiles in Oklahoma City, OK

Percentile Oklahoma City
10th Percentile $52,800
25th Percentile $66,880
Median (50th) $86,733
75th Percentile $110,880
90th Percentile $136,400

How much does a Logistics Manager make in Oklahoma City, OK?
The median logistics manager salary in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ma is $86,733 per year, which is 12% below the national median of $98,560. Salaries range from $52,800 (10th percentile) to $136,400 (90th percentile).
How much does a Logistics Manager make per hour in Oklahoma City?
Based on the median annual salary of $86,733, a logistics manager in Oklahoma City earns approximately $42 per hour assuming a standard 2,080-hour work year.
How does Oklahoma City compare to the Oklahoma state average for logistics manager pay?
Oklahoma City's median logistics manager salary of $86,733 is 2.3% above the Oklahoma state average of $84,762. The local cost of living index is 88% of the national average.
What is the cost of living in Oklahoma City, OK?
Oklahoma City has a cost of living index of 88% compared to the national average. This means a logistics manager salary of $86,733 in Oklahoma City has more purchasing power than the same salary in an average-cost city.
